APSRTC to operate 200 buses in city from April
Hyderabad, Feb 18 (UNI) Andhra Pradesh Transport Minister K Laxminarayana today said 200 Andhra Pradesh State Road Transport Corporation(APSRTC) buses would be operated in Hyderabad and Secunderabad from April and ten air-conditioned buses would be introduced shortly.
Replying to a question by Telugu Desam Party (TDP) Floor leader D Veerabhadra Rao in the Council, Mr Laxminarayana said 480 new buses would be inducted here in 2009.
Stating that APSRTC was running 2940 buses in the city, he said, 222 buses were being operated on hire for private companies.
The total number of buses linked to MMTS trains was 1750, he added.
